Latvia 10-Day Guide

Explore Latvia's culture & history in 10 days

Published: July 9, 2026
By ConnectMeGuru Travel Desk

Day 1: Arrival in Riga

Arrive in Riga, the capital city of Latvia, and check into your hotel in the Old Town. Start your day at the Riga Central Market, where you can try traditional Latvian dishes like Aukstā kāpostu zupa (sour soup) and Rupjmaize (dark rye bread). Take a stroll along the Daugava River and visit the Riga Cathedral.

Riga Old Town

Explore the narrow streets of the Old Town, visit the House of the Blackheads, and see the famous Roland statue. Don't miss the Riga City Council building and the Powder Tower.

Day 2: Riga

Visit the Latvian National Museum of Art, which features a collection of Latvian and European art. Take a walk in the nearby Esplanade Park and visit the Freedom Monument. In the evening, enjoy traditional Latvian cuisine at a local restaurant, such as Folkklubs ALA Pagalms.

Latvian National Museum of Art

The museum's collection includes works by famous Latvian artists like Janis Rozentāls and Vilhelms Purvītis.

Day 3: Riga to Sigulda

Take a train from Riga to Sigulda, a town in the Gauja National Park. Visit the Sigulda Castle and the Turaida Castle, which date back to the 13th century. Take a hike in the beautiful Gauja Valley and enjoy the scenic views.

Sigulda Castle

The castle features a museum with exhibits on the history of the region and the castle itself.

Day 4: Sigulda

Visit the Gutmanis Cave, which is the oldest known cave in Latvia. Take a walk in the nearby forest and enjoy the scenic views of the Gauja River. In the evening, return to Riga by train.

Gutmanis Cave

The cave features an underground spring and a museum with exhibits on the geology and history of the cave.

Day 5: Riga

Visit the Riga Motor Museum, which features a collection of vintage cars and motorcycles. Take a walk in the nearby Āgenskalns neighborhood, which is known for its wooden houses and scenic views of the Daugava River.

Riga Motor Museum

The museum's collection includes cars from the early 20th century, as well as motorcycles and bicycles.

Day 6: Riga to Cēsis

Take a bus from Riga to Cēsis, a town in northern Latvia. Visit the Cēsis Castle, which dates back to the 13th century. Take a walk in the nearby park and enjoy the scenic views of the town.

Cēsis Castle

The castle features a museum with exhibits on the history of the region and the castle itself.

Day 7: Cēsis

Visit the Cēsis Church, which dates back to the 13th century. Take a walk in the nearby neighborhood, which is known for its wooden houses and scenic views of the town. In the evening, return to Riga by bus.

Cēsis Church

The church features a tower with scenic views of the town and the surrounding countryside.

Day 8: Riga

Visit the Latvian Ethnographic Open-Air Museum, which features a collection of traditional Latvian houses and buildings. Take a walk in the nearby forest and enjoy the scenic views of the lake.

Latvian Ethnographic Open-Air Museum

The museum features a collection of buildings from different regions of Latvia, including houses, barns, and churches.

Day 9: Riga

Visit the Riga Zoo, which is one of the oldest zoos in Europe. Take a walk in the nearby Uzvaras Park and enjoy the scenic views of the city. In the evening, enjoy a farewell dinner at a local restaurant.

Riga Zoo

The zoo features a collection of animals from around the world, including elephants, giraffes, and monkeys.

Day 10: Departure

Depart from Riga, bringing back memories of your 10-day trip to Latvia.

Essential Travel Tips

  • Learn some basic Latvian phrases, such as 'Sveika' (hello) and 'Paldies' (thank you), to show respect for the local culture.
  • Try traditional Latvian cuisine, such as Aukstā kāpostu zupa (sour soup) and Rupjmaize (dark rye bread), at local restaurants.
  • Use public transportation, such as buses and trains, to get around the city and the country.
